| Since the steelers our hometown team is in the super bowl dh calls me and says "we are having some people over on sunday for the big game" We are both on south beach and need some help here. What can i make that will not put this plan out in left field? | |||||||||||

| Some of these are coming out of the South Beach Party and Holiday cookbook veggie tray with various SB friendly dips (hummus - salmon mousse, etc) Dogs'n'dips (mustard dip, red pepper dig, suaerkraut dip) Lunch meat (remember low fat) with cheese rollups (mustard in the center) Shrimp cocktail with SB friendly cocktail sauce Buffalo chicken bites (made with cubed up cooked skinless chicken breasts) ????: South Beach Diet Forums http://www.southbeachdietbulletinboard.com/kitchen/2889-super-bowl-ideas.html I think if memory serves buffalo sauce is a margarine <-> hot sauce ratio for mild - 3 part margerine - 2 part hot sauce for med - 2 part margerine - 2 part hot sauce for hot - 2 part margarine - 3 part hot sauce Serve with celery and blue cheese (or make your own dip) deviled eggs sb friendly meatballs in sauce parmesan crisps (will work with the dip) .. This is just little mounds of shredded parm baked until they look like a cracker - Food Network has an Alton Brown recipe for these Thats what I can come up with off the top of my head - Hope it helps..
